Visit of Parliamentary Vice-Minister Fukazawa to the Democratic Republic of the Congo, the Republic of Liberia, and the Republic of Ghana
January 25, 2024



From 19 to 24 January, Mr. Fukazawa Yoichi, Parliamentary Vice-Minister for Foreign Affairs visited the Democratic Republic of the Congo (DRC) and the Republic of Liberia to attend the Presidential Inauguration Ceremony for the DRC and Liberia as Special Envoy of Prime Minister Kishida Fumio. In addition, Mr. Fukazawa exchanged views in the DRC and Liberia, as well as in Ghana where he made a transit on the way back to Japan. Mr. Fukazawa also made visit to ODA project sites in Liberia and Ghana. The overview of the visit is as follows.
1. The DRC (19 and 20 January)


- Attendance at the Presidential Inauguration Ceremony
Mr. Fukazawa attended the presidential inauguration ceremony of H.E. Mr. Félix Antoine Tshisekedi Tshilombo, President of the Democratic Republic of the Congo, in the capital Kinshasa on 20 January. - Courtesy Visit to the President Tshisekedi
Mr. Fukazawa paid a courtesy call on the President Tshisekedi at the presidential inauguration ceremony and at the reception. Handing him a letter from Prime Minister Kishida, he extended his congratulations on his inauguration. They affirmed the importance of further strengthening bilateral relations. - Courtesy Visit to the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of National Economy
On 19 January, Mr. Fukazawa paid a courtesy call on H.E. Mr. Vital Kamerhe Lwa Kanyinginyi Nkingi,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of National Economy of the DRC. They exchanged views on efforts to further strengthen bilateral relations, including bilateral economic relations and development cooperation. - Courtesy Visit to Special Representative of the UN Secretary-General in the DRC and Head of the MONUSCO
On 19 January, Mr. Fukazawa paid a courtesy call on H.E. Ms Bintou Keita, Special Representative of the UN Secretary-General in the DRC and Head of the UN Mission for the Stabilization of the DRC (MONUSCO). He received a briefing on the situation on the activities of the MONUSCO, and they exchanged views on the status of the activities and efforts towards stabilization in the eastern region of the DRC. - Meeting with Japanese UN agency officials
On 19 January, Mr. Fukazawa held a meeting with Japanese UN agency officials working in the DRC and exchanged views on the situation of the DRC and the various issues.
2. Liberia (21, 22, and 23 January)


- Attendance at the Presidential Inauguration Ceremony
On 22 January, Mr. Fukazawa attended the Presidential Inauguration Ceremony for H. E. Mr. Joseph Nyumah Boakai at capital Monrovia. - Courtesy Visit to the President Boakai
On 23 January, Mr. Fukazawa paid a courtesy call to the President Boakai and handed over a letter from Prime Minister Kishida, and expressed his wishes to further strengthen bilateral relationship between Japan and Liberia in various areas including Liberia's active participation in TICAD. In response, Mr. Boakai expressed his gratitude to Japan for the dispatch of Special Envoy to Presidential Inauguration and for the supports that Japan offered in various areas. Mr. Boakai expressed his desire to further strengthen the bilateral cooperation in various areas including development cooperation. - Courtesy Visit to Minister of State for Presidential Affair
On 23 January, Mr. Fukazawa paid a courtesy call to new Minister of State for Presidential Affairs, Hon. Mr. Sylvester Grigsby. Mr. Fukazawa exchanged views on bilateral relations and on cooperation on the international arena. - Development project site visits, roundtable meetings with Japanese residents and former African Business Education Initiative for Youth (ABE Initiative) trainees
On 23 January, Mr. Fukazawa visited the Japan Freeway which was extended by Japan and the Liberian-Japanese Friendship Maternity Hospital rehabilitated by Japan. He was briefed about how Japanese development cooperation is being utilized. On 22 January, Mr. Fukazawa also held a meeting with JICA officials and UN agency officials residing in Liberia and exchanged views on situation of Liberia and on how to strengthen relations between the two countries.
On 23 January, Mr. Fukazawa also had a discussion with Liberians who had studied at Japanese higher education institutions under the ABE Initiative's training program on the issues related to the development of Liberia as well as strengthening of the bilateral relations. Participants stated that they would like to contribute to the current situation and challenges in Liberia and to the strengthening of relations between the two countries.
3. Ghana (24 January)


- Courtesy Visit to Minister for Foreign Affairs and Regional Integration of the Republic of Ghana Mr. Fukazawa paid a courtesy call on Hon. Ms. Botchwey, Minister for Foreign Affairs and Regional Integration of the Republic of Ghana during his transit in Ghana. He expressed deep gratitude to the warm welcome by Ghana during Prime Minister Kishida’s visit last May. Ms. Botchwey welcomed the visit of Parliamentary Secretary Fukazawa to Ghana and highly appreciated the progress of bilateral cooperation in various fields. They affirmed the importance of further strengthening bilateral and international cooperation, including economic relations and the TICAD process.
- Visiting the Noguchi Institute for Medical Research Mr. Fukazawa visited the Noguchi Institute for Medical Research which Japan supports. While visiting the institute, he received the briefing and reviewed its facility and equipment supported by Japan.
- Meeting with Japanese business executives in Ghana Mr. Fukazawa held a meeting with Japanese business executives in Ghana. They have exchanged views on a way for further developing the Japan-Ghana economic relationship in the future as well as challenges they face in Ghana which is one of the leading economic centers in West Africa and has a market with great potential.
